The flow of current is always in what direction
Ede4ka [16]

Answer:

The direction of an electric current is by convention the direction in which a positive charge would move. Thus, the current in the external circuit is directed away from the positive terminal and toward the negative terminal of the battery.

The rate constant for a certain reaction is k = 4.50×10−3 s−1 . If the initial reactant concentration was 0.400 M, what will the
SIZIF [17.4K]

<u>Answer:</u> The concentration of reactant after the given time is 0.0205 M

<u>Explanation:</u>

Rate law expression for first order kinetics is given by the equation:

k=\frac{2.303}{t}\log\frac{[A_o]}{[A]}

where,  

k = rate constant  = 4.50\times 10^{-3}s^{-1}

t = time taken for decay process = 11.0 min = 660 s  (Conversion factor:  1 min = 60 s)

[A_o] = initial amount of the reactant = 0.400 M

[A] = amount left after decay process =  ?

Putting values in above equation, we get:

4.50\times 10^{-3}s^{-1}=\frac{2.303}{660s}\log\frac{0.400}{[A]}

[A]=0.0205M

Hence, the concentration of reactant after the given time is 0.0205 M
